1. Product Overview
The AZZUNO MIG-155F Welder is a versatile 5-in-1 welding machine designed for various applications. It supports Flux Core MIG, Gas MIG, Aluminum MIG, Stick (MMA), and Lift TIG welding processes. With its dual voltage capability (110V/220V) and intuitive controls, it offers adaptability for different materials and thicknesses, making it suitable for both hobbyists and professionals.

3. Key Features
- 5-IN-1 Welder Machine: Offers versatile welding capabilities including Flux Core MIG, Gas MIG, Aluminum MIG, Stick, and Lift TIG.
- Simplified Aluminum MIG Welding: Designed for effortless aluminum MIG welding without the need for changing to a Teflon liner or using a Spool Gun.
- SYN/2T/4T Welding Functions: Features SYNERGIC mode for automatic setting adjustments, and 2T/4T modes for manual and continuous welding control.
- Variety Welding Wire Options: Compatible with 1 lb to 2 lbs wire spools and various wire diameters, including .030" solid wire, .030"/.035" flux core wire, and .035"/.040" aluminum wire. Also compatible with E6013 electrodes for Stick Welding.

5. Operating Instructions
5.1 Mode Selection
Use the 'MODE' button on the control panel to cycle through the different welding processes (MMA, Lift TIG, Flux Core MIG, Gas MIG, Aluminum MIG). For MIG welding, select between SYN (Synergic), 2T (Two-Touch), and 4T (Four-Touch) modes based on your welding preference and application. SYN mode automatically adjusts settings for optimal performance.
5.2 Parameter Adjustment
Adjust the voltage and amperage/wire feed speed using the respective knobs on the control panel. Refer to the table below for recommended parameters based on welding wire diameter and material thickness. Fine-tune settings as needed for your specific welding task.
| Welding Wire Diameter | Plant Thickness | Adjust Current | Adjust Voltage |
|---|---|---|---|
| FLUX 0.8 CO2/MIX 0.8 | 1.0-2.0mm | 40-80A | 16-18V |
| 2.0-3.0mm | 80-120A | 18-20V | |
| 3.0-5.0mm | 120-155A | 20-21.5V | |
| FLUX 0.9 | 1.2-2.0mm | 60-80A | 17-18V |
| 2.0-3.0mm | 80-120A | 18-20V | |
| 3.0-5.0mm | 120-150A | 20-21.5V | |
| AL 0.9 | 1.0mm | 60-70A | 17-17.5V |
| AL 1.0 | 1.0mm-2.0mm | 50-120A | 11.5-20V |

6. Maintenance
Regular maintenance ensures the longevity and optimal performance of your AZZUNO MIG-155F Welder.
- Cleanliness: Keep the welder clean and free from dust, metal particles, and moisture. Use a dry, soft cloth for external cleaning.
- Wire Feed Mechanism: Periodically inspect the wire feed rollers and liner for wear or blockages. Clean any debris to ensure smooth wire feeding.
- Connections: Regularly check all cable connections (power, ground, torch) for tightness and signs of damage. Loose connections can lead to poor performance or safety hazards.
- Cooling Fan: Ensure the cooling fan vents are unobstructed to prevent overheating.
- Consumables: Replace contact tips, nozzles, and drive rollers as they wear out to maintain weld quality.
7. Troubleshooting
This section addresses common issues you might encounter with your welder.

- Overheat Indicator Light On: If the O.C. (Over Current) light illuminates, the machine has overheated. Stop welding and allow the machine to cool down. Ensure proper ventilation.
- No Arc: Check power supply, ground clamp connection, and ensure the welding mode is correctly selected. Verify wire feed and contact tip are not clogged.
- Poor Weld Quality: Adjust voltage and wire feed speed according to the parameter table. Ensure proper gas flow (if applicable) and clean the workpiece. Check for worn consumables.
- Wire Feeding Issues: Check for tangled wire, correct drive roller size, and proper tension on the wire spool. Clean the liner if necessary.
